Crèche owner due before court for litany of offences


THE owner of a crèche in Manulla, who has been charged with a litany of offences under the Childcare Pre-School Services Regulations, is due to appear before the Castlebar District Court on July 20 next.
The case which was taken by the HSE, claims that Ms Marie McGrath, of Sunny Days Creche, Manulla, was in breach of a number of the regulations, including failing to ensure there were competent adults working at the crèche, failing to ensure appropriate vetting of staff and failing to keep adequate facilities at the pre-school.
Prosecuting counsel, Mr James Warde, said the offences were under Section 57 of the Childcare Act and that the charges, of which there were 21, were only ‘served as a last resort’.
“The respondent has been given every opportunity to resolve the matter,” Mr Warde said.
Mr John Geary, counsel for Ms McGrath requested an adjournment until September but because the crèche was due to remain open for the summer, Judge Devins argued that an earlier date was advisable. It was put on the court schedule for mention on July 17, with a hearing date on July 26.
